Kansas Senate Bill
Requiring eligible boards of education to consider participation in the community eligibility program, providing a financial hardship exception from such participation and requiring the state department of education to assist school districts seeking such participation.
Last Action See all actions
Senate • Apr 10, 2026: Died on Calendar
